C#程序检查文件是否存在/超时并运行

时间:2016-06-22 14:57:55

标签: c# timer iterator

我需要创建一个C#程序来检查input.txt是否存在(在5分钟的时间内),如果在5分钟内创建了input.txt,它会将内容复制到output.txt。然后它必须删除input.txt(并继续迭代10000次运行)。

我这样做是为了避免在程序中重新启动许可证,这与程序执行相比需要相当长的时间。

我试过与计时器,Filewatcher但完全迷失了。

有人可以帮忙吗?

Flow chart

1 个答案:

答案 0 :(得分:0)

使用您的流程图作为参考,我自己设法提出了这段代码:

lens

我不能保证我的代码 100%适用于您的目的,但它不应该太难实现。如果需要,您可以在Thread中运行此代码。